> I recently re-installed iPeng on my iPhone because I had problems with
> it (causing my LMS to hang when browsing and making it unavailable for
> playing or streaming)
> 
On what system is LMS running?
This usually means there's something wrong with the LMS setup, usually
it means LMS is still scanning the library.
Or did you maybe increase the maximum number of tracks in the playlist
beyond 500?

Reinstalling iPeng almost NEVER fixes anything, the only exception
being iPeng crashes on startup.

In "overloading" cases, actually re-installing iPeng will make things
worse because then iPeng has to re-request all cached data.
> 
> Now my iPhone is not showing up in iPeng as a player anymore. How can i
> reactivate my iPhone as a player?

Settings->Enable Playback->Restore Playback (the green button in the
bottom of the screen).
If you don't have an "Settings->Enable Playback" menu, playback is
already enabled, if you don't see the player you are probably connected
to MySqueezebox.com, not your LMS.
